Orthoceras & Ammonite fossilized shells in bedrock from millions of years ago. Ammonite is a coiled shell that looks like a rams horn and named after the egyptian god Ammon. They are an extinct marine animals similar to the nautilus. Ammonites have been found in the same Hell Creek Formation, in Montana.
